Vector boson plus jet physics at CMS [PDF]

open access: yesJournal of Physics: Conference Series, 2013
We present recent results on the jet production rates in association with weak vector bosons and their properties using proton-proton collision data collected with the CMS detector. Azimuthal correlations and events shapes in Z + jets events are also shown.

Vector Boson plus Jets background to the early MET plus jets search [PDF]

open access: yesAIP Conference Proceedings, 2010
Searches in the large missing transverse momentum (MET) plus jets final state topology have great potential for discovery of new physics involving dark matter candidates during early LHC running. Standard Model processes that produce the same observable signature constitute the background to such searches.

Resonant Domain Wall Dynamics in a Three‐Dimensional Magnetic Nano Double Helix

open access: yesAdvanced Materials, EarlyView.
3D magnetic nanostructures promise exciting possibilities for magnetization dynamics. However, experimental realizations remain scarce. In nanoprinted cobalt double helices, time‐resolved X‐ray microscopy reveals harmonic domain wall dynamics. Ultrafast Photocatalytic Wettability Switching in Substrate‐Interface Tailored Titanium Dioxide Thin Films

open access: yesAdvanced Materials Interfaces, EarlyView.
This study demonstrates ultrafast photocatalytic wettability switching in TiO2 thin films by tailoring substrate doping and interface oxides. Enhanced switching rates and hemiwicking effects are achieved through optimized material stacks and nanostructuring.
